This is the BEST place to board your dog!!

We have been going to Kathy for over 3 years now and LOVE how well they take care of our dog!!



Cleanliness: 5 of 5

Staffed & Friendly: 5 of 5

Kennel: 4 of 5 (could have heated floors but does have air filtration and raised beds)

Location: 5 of 5 (though it is a little drive for most, it's in the county. I'd rather my dog have a chance if he's an escape artist then be near a main road with trashy people and crazy drivers.)

Food and Toys: 5 of 5 (Fromm food I think and lots of toys, coats, blankets)

Cost: 3 of 5 One dog costs $40 per night, more then a rental car! If you have two or more dogs its an additional $35 per dog per night. Considering the dogs appear to be in one cage I think it's a bit expensive. Most kennels offer half price for each additional dog.



Overall: Definitely a place you can feel safe leaving your dog no matter how long your trip!!
